Robin Stuart, you sent photographs of sextant stands at Greenwich and Oxford. That’s a nice comparison Robin. But the Oxford photograph adds further questions. What are the special attributes of Troughton double frames. Did Troughton simply wish to work with brass sheet and avoid the casting process, or are there technical advantages with double frames? Also, why the jaunty downwards display angle? Was it just the artistic temperament of the display organiser, or was it, with a photograph of Scott in the background, a suggestion that the method might have been used with an artificial horizon in Antarctic latitudes?
